类型 函数 返回值 无 修订版 发行版 2024.3703 关键字 广告、展示广告、InMobi、init 另请参阅 inMobi.load() inMobi.show() inMobi.*
inMobi.init()
初始化 InMobi 插件。
初始化后,你可以使用 inMobi.load() 加载广告,然后通过 inMobi.show() 展示广告。
inMobi.init( adListener, params )
侦听器. 侦听器函数,用于接收 adsRequest 事件。
表格. 包含 InMobi 初始化值的表格 - 有关详细信息,请参阅下一章节。
params
表格包含 InMobi 插件的初始化属性。
字符串. 你的 InMobi 帐号 ID。你可以在 InMobi 开发者门户 中找到该 ID,该 ID 位于帐号
字符串. 你希望使用的 InMobi 日志级别。有效选项是 "debug"
或 "error"
。在测试期间,"debug"
日志级别可用于从 Xcode Organizer 或 Android 监视器中收集具体的设备 ID,然后输入到 InMobi 开发者门户中。默认行为是不记录日志。
布尔值. 如果设置为 false
,InMobi 将启用 GDPR 数据收集限制,如果设置为 true
,则相反。
local inMobi = require( "plugin.inMobi" ) local function adListener( event ) if ( event.phase == "init" ) then -- Successful initialization print( event.isError ) end end -- Initialize the InMobi plugin inMobi.init( adListener, { accountId="YOUR_ACCOUNT_ID", logLevel="debug", hasUserConsent=true } )